+/* The C standard library has functions round()/rint()/nearbyint() that round
+ * their arguments according to the rounding mode set in the floating-point
+ * control register. While there are trunc()/ceil()/floor() functions that do
+ * a specific operation without modifying the rounding mode, there is no
+ * roundeven() in any version of C.
+ *
+ * Technical Specification 18661 (ISO/IEC TS 18661-1:2014) adds roundeven(),
+ * but it's unfortunately not implemented by glibc.
+ *
+ * This implementation differs in that it does not raise the inexact exception.
+ *
+ * We use rint() to implement these functions, with the assumption that the
+ * floating-point rounding mode has not been changed from the default Round
+ * to Nearest.
+ */

+/**
+ * \brief Rounds \c x to the nearest integer, with ties to the even integer.
+ */
+static inline float
+_mesa_roundevenf(float x)
+{
+#ifdef __SSE4_1__
+ float ret;
+ __m128 m = _mm_load_ss(&x);
+ m = _mm_round_ss(m, m, _MM_FROUND_CUR_DIRECTION | _MM_FROUND_NO_EXC);
+ _mm_store_ss(&ret, m);
+ return ret;
+#else
+ return rintf(x);
+#endif
+}
+
+/**
+ * \brief Rounds \c x to the nearest integer, with ties to the even integer.
+ */
+static inline double
+_mesa_roundeven(double x)
+{
+#ifdef __SSE4_1__
+ double ret;
+ __m128d m = _mm_load_sd(&x);
+ m = _mm_round_sd(m, m, _MM_FROUND_CUR_DIRECTION | _MM_FROUND_NO_EXC);
+ _mm_store_sd(&ret, m);
+ return ret;
+#else
+ return rint(x);
+#endif
+}
